publicclassTest{publicstaticvoidmain(Stringargs[]){intx=30;if(x<20){System.out.print("这是 if 语句");}else{System.out.print("这是 else 语句");}}} 以上代码编译运行结果如下: 这是else语句 if...else if...else 语句 if 语句后面可以跟 else if…else 语句,这种语句可以检测到多种可能的情...
else if(条件n){ 条件n成立要执行的代码段 }else{ 所有条件都不成立执行的代码段 } 1. 2. 3. 4. 5. 6. 7. 最后的if可以省略【所有条件不成立执行】 执行流程: 判断条件1是否成立,成立:执行条件1成立的代码段, 结束判断语句 ;不成立:判断条件2是否成立; 成立:执行条件2成立的代码段, 结束判断语句 ...
形式一:If(条件) 如果成立则执行这一步; 形式二:If(条件) 如果成立则执行这一步;else 否则执行这一步; 形式三:if语句的嵌套 1.if一直嵌套的形式: if(表达式1) if(表达式2) 语句1; else 语句2; 其中的else究竟是与哪一个if配对呢?else与第二个if配对。C语言规定,如果没有花括号else 总是与它前面最近...
if-else语句在现实中,有些时候的条件不是一个,而是一组相关的条件,例如将阿拉伯数字转换为中文大写,根据分数转换为对应的等级等,都是多条件的结构,在程序中为了避免写多个if语句的结构,提供了一类专门的多分支语句,这就是if-else if-else语句。 if-else if-else语句的语法格式为: if(条件1) 功能代码1; else...
Java条件选择结构有4种: if单选择结构 if双选择结构 if多选择结构 嵌套的if选择结构 switch多选择结构 一、if单选择结构 语法: if(布尔表达式){ 执行布尔表达式为true的语句; } 示例: importjava.util.Scanner;publicclassIfDemo01 {publicstaticvoidmain(String[] args) { ...
本文给大家介绍Java控制语句中的条件语句:if else和switch case。if else 语法:if (condition1) { // 第一个条件被执行}elseif (condition2) { // 第二个条件被执行} if else 有 3 种不同的变体:if 语句——如果某些条件为真,可以简单地使用它来做某事 else 语句——将此语句与 if 一起使用...
Java的流程控制语句之if语句 一:Java条件语句之if; 我们经常需要先做判断,然后才决定是否要做某件事情。例如,如果考试成绩大于 90 分,则奖励一朵小红花 。对于这种“需要先判断条件,条件满足后才执行的情况”,就可以使用if 条件语句实现。 语法: 执行过程: ...
一个if 语句包含一个布尔表达式和一条或多条语句。 语法 if 语句的语法如下: if(布尔表达式){//如果布尔表达式为true将执行的语句} 如果布尔表达式的值为 true,则执行 if 语句中的代码块,否则执行 if 语句块后面的代码。 Test.java 文件代码: publicclassTest{publicstaticvoidmain(Stringargs[]){intx=10;if...
if(条件语句){ c:一条语句或多条语句; } 2.java的if流程图 当判断条件为true时,才执行{}中的语句。 例如: double d; Scanner scan = new Scanner(System.in); System.out.println("请输入一个数:"); d = scan.nextDouble(); if(d > 0){ ...